diff --git a/Rakefile b/Rakefile index e992256fb..8176c5f13 100644 --- a/Rakefile +++ b/Rakefile @@ -124,7 +124,7 @@ task :benchmark do end task :nof do - system %{find . -name *spec.coffee | xargs sed -E -i "" "s/f+(it|describe) +(['\\"])/\\1 \\2/g"} + system %{find . -name *spec.coffee | grep -v atom-build | xargs sed -E -i "" "s/f+(it|describe) +(['\\"])/\\1 \\2/g"} end def application_path diff --git a/script/bootstrap b/script/bootstrap index 0b5f44eee..de6b5542d 100755 --- a/script/bootstrap +++ b/script/bootstrap @@ -15,16 +15,7 @@ exit_unless_npm_exists() { fi } -exit_unless_brew_exists() { - if ! hash brew 2> /dev/null; then - echo "ERROR: Atom requires brew" - exit 1 - fi -} - exit_unless_xcode_exists exit_unless_npm_exists -exit_unless_brew_exists npm install -brew install tools/gyp-formula.rb diff --git a/tools/gyp-formula.rb b/tools/gyp-formula.rb deleted file mode 100644 index 657f56cd4..000000000 --- a/tools/gyp-formula.rb +++ /dev/null @@ -1,21 +0,0 @@ -# Adapted from https://github.com/mxcl/homebrew/pull/11776/files - -require 'formula' - -class GypFormula < Formula - homepage 'http://code.google.com/p/gyp/' - url 'http://gyp.googlecode.com/svn/trunk', :revision => 1518 - version 'trunk-1518' - head 'http://gyp.googlecode.com/svn/trunk' - - def install - system "python", "setup.py", "install", - "--prefix=#{prefix}", "--install-purelib=#{libexec}", - "--install-platlib=#{libexec}", "--install-scripts=#{bin}" - - mv bin + 'gyp', bin + 'gyp.py' - mv Dir[bin + '*'], libexec - - bin.install_symlink "#{libexec}/gyp.py" => "gyp" - end -end